Recovery steps, Fleetwise assignment heuristic console. If a dispatcher account is locked out of the heuristic tuning panel, verify their shift roster entry, then reset via the admin console under Routing > Access. New contractors: the reset flow asks for the team recovery passphrase before issuing a temporary login. Enter the passphrase exactly as shown below.

unlock words, fawig-bagef: olidor-holir-istox-holath-tamys-quenion-giliel

Hi team — handing over the CSV import wizard (Sheetbridge) before my rotation ends. Current state: imports over 50k rows intermittently stall at the validation step; a retry almost always succeeds, so advise customers accordingly. I've raised a ticket for the root cause, likely a timeout in the schema-check worker. Known-good workaround: splitting files under 40k rows. Full troubleshooting notes are on the Sheetbridge support page. For anything urgent during the transition, contact me directly.

alerts address for kafof-bagag: kasael@olvarqdyn.corp

Ticket #4417 — ChipGate reader drops split times under burst load

When more than ~40 runners cross the Brindleford mat within two seconds, the ChipGate RX-9 reader silently discards reads older than its 512-entry ring buffer. Downstream, the scoring service interprets this as a missed split rather than a hardware fault. Future maintainers: reproduce with the burst-sim harness before touching the buffer code. The failing firmware identifies itself with the token below.

session token of tahaf-yagef = htk21_886fde2e6267951ecb20c

Subject: Memtrace cut-over complete

Team,

Cut-over to Memtrace v2 for GPU memory profiling finished last night. Old v1 agents are disabled; any tickets referencing v1 dashboards should be closed as resolved-by-migration. Sampling overhead is now under 2% and allocation traces include kernel names. Known gap: profiles older than 30 days were not migrated. Point customers at the v2 docs for setup questions. For reference when troubleshooting, the agent now runs with the following configuration.

settings of bagaf-bawip:
[aldax]
port = 5000
region = south-4
host = aldax.brasklabs.corp
team = brivan
timeout_ms = 2000
retries = 2